refactor(coding-agent): replace AgentSessionRuntimeHost with closure-based AgentSessionRuntime

- Replace AgentSessionRuntimeHost and bootstrap abstractions with AgentSessionRuntime
- Runtime creation is now closure-based via CreateAgentSessionRuntimeFactory
- Factory closes over process-global fixed inputs, recreates cwd-bound services per effective cwd
- Session config (model, thinking, tools, scoped models) re-resolved per target cwd
- CLI resource paths resolved once at startup as absolute paths
- Swap lifecycle: teardown old, create next, apply next (hard fail on creation error)
- Unified diagnostics model (info/warning/error) for args, services, session resolution, resources
- No logging or process exits inside creation/parsing logic
- Removed session_directory support
- Removed session_switch and session_fork extension events (use session_start with reason)
- Moved package/config CLI to package-manager-cli.ts
- Fixed theme init for --resume session picker
- Fixed flaky reftable footer test (content-based polling)
- Fixed silent drop of unknown single-dash CLI flags
- Added error diagnostics for missing explicit CLI resource paths
- Updated SDK docs, examples, plans, exports, tests, changelog

fixes #2753
